Re: Rumours and signings v9 : Mon Oct 26, 2020 11:43 am  
It's all about the amateur club to scholarship pathway these days. The school team is pretty much secondary. You may have a successful team of 14 year olds at... let's say Judes but that team of kids are split over 5-6 schools in the Borough (and sometimes outside).

In the old days Judes kids would be local, majority went to Judes primary, then Fisher which is the feeder high school.

My lads played at Judes, one lad in the team travelled from Wrexham from aged 12 to 16 four times a week. Another three lads came in from Formby area.

So in relation to Fisher you'd have 9-10 lads who played for their local amateur teams bulked up woth a few others who either had a passing interest in the game but didn't play or football lads giving rugby a go in their spare time.

I do agree about the PE teachers and their preferences to football and Rugby having an effect.
